PLANTING REALLY BIG TREES

Last week Whitehouse Construction was in Branford, Connecticut, working with a landscaper to place some really big trees. This residential project is nearing completion and the owner has specified a mature landscape design. That requires the installation of large trees. 

We brought in an excavator to dig the holes and move the trees into place.  Excavators also can be useful for a range of landscaping projects including land clearing, stump removal, stone wall construction – especially when using large field stone –  as well as grading and shaping the land to implement a landscape design or enhance drainage.
